13 Colonies
The 13 Colonies are split into 3 regions: New England, Middle, and Southern

Includes these colonies: Maine, New Hampshire, Massachusetts, Rhode Island, and Connecticut
Settled by the Pilgrims and Puritans
Has access to many waterways
Climate has long and harsh winters with short and mild summers
New England Colonies

Included: New York, New Jersey, Pennsylvania, and Delware
Settled for trade and profit
Known for agriculture (Farming) and Industry (Factories)
Had lots of flat land and ports
Middle Colonies

Includes: Maryland, Virginia, North Carolina, South Carolina, and Georgia
Settled for trade and farming
Climate: Long, hot summers and short, mild winters
PERFECT for farming
Characterized for having plantations
Very hierarchial social order with wealthy plantation owners at the top
Southern Colonies
